A YOUTH spat at a woman and her son while they were on their daily exercise.

Officers investigating the assault are appealing for witnesses or anyone with information to come forward.

At around 2.05pm on Friday, April 24, a woman and her son were in Potterne Park, Verwood, as part of their daily exercise when they were approached by three boys on mountain bikes. One of the boys verbally abused the woman and spat on both her and her son.

The offender’s saliva landed on the woman’s hair and shoulder and her son’s shoulder. Due to the current concerns over COVID-19 the victims washed themselves and their clothing as soon as they got home.

Police Constable Erin Hill, of Dorset Police, said: “This was an understandably upsetting incident for the victim and her young son and I am keen to speak to those involved to establish the circumstances of what happened.

“I would urge those involved to come forward, and would urge anyone who witnessed the incident to please get in touch.”
